Pirates of the Carribean Ends with a Trilogy.. or does it?

We all know that if it makes money it will get a sequel. Maybe 2. Or Nine. Well not many have made it past 4 but you get the idea. So news that Disney sees no end (yet) to the Pirates of the Carribean franchise is hardly news. But an interesting twist caught my eye today.

Sawf reports:

Disney head honchos have revealed that though the third ‘Pirates’ film will conclude the trilogy, it was “unlikely” that it will be the last sequel of the mega-hit movie.

Mark Zoradi, president of the Disney Motion Pictures Group said that the eagerly awaited third movie may not be the last Pirates film.

“The third film… will conclude the initial Pirates trilogy, though it is unlikely to be the last Pirates sequel,” the Daily Mail quoted him, as saying.

Since the statement seems contradictory (trilogies END at 3) the speculation would be that they intend to continue the movie series, but simply with a new set of characters, or possibly one of the original cast carrying over to a whole new adventure.

I have a lot of mixed feelings about this idea. I absolutely LOVE the character of Jack Sparrow. His quotability and swagger are amazingly entertaining to watch. Granted we didnt get to see the charm ramped up in the sequel, but he is still an enjoyable guy. I really feel that his character MAKES the series.

My worry is that a new cast might not have the same charm and chemistry that these guys all play off of.
